The Prophylactic Measures of Mechanically Ventilated Critical Ill Patients
The interventions were based on the classic Dutch recipes, as described in a number of previous trials. This included both an oral paste and also a gastric suspension which had a combination of Callisten, Tobromison, and Nastatin. We used Nastatin because amphotericin base was now almost unobtainable, but within the gut, they're equivalent. In some part at work, about 60% of patients admitted to the ICU were already receiving these antibiotics. And it was made up pharmacologically with the necessary excipients for a stable, both microbiologically stable and thermally stable product.
